Software that takes over dangerous and offcourse drones will come to market next month. Perth and US Maryland based Department 13 says it is readying its Mesmer technology which can detect dangerous drones, for example drones transporting weapons and drugs, identify and force them to land. It says the technology is suited to national security, defence and commercial applications. But the company says it’s not seeking to shoot down drones, which is a safety problem itself. Instead D13 sought to make drones land safely. “We believe that making drones fall from the sky is a bad thing,” Mr Hunter says.
